Poetry of Donald Rumsfeld begins Weapons of Mass Distraction tour

Feb. 27, 2004

Two CD release concerts will kick off the soon-to-be-global tour for the album, The Poetry of Donald Rumsfeld and Other Fresh American Art Songs. The tour, appropriately entitled Weapons of Mass Distraction, will feature artists Elender Wall, soprano, and Bryant Kong, piano, performing the new and rare works found on the CD.

The San Francisco CD release concert will take place Sat., Mar. 13, at 8:00 pm, at Noe Valley Ministry, 1021 Sanchez Street, San Francisco.

The Los Angeles CD release concert will be held Sun., Mar. 28, at 2:30 pm, at Edgemar Center for the Arts, 2437 Main Street, Santa Monica.

Debut album features words of Donald Rumsfeld set to music
Feb. 26, 2004

The Poetry of Donald Rumsfeld is a disarmingly funny set of songs that use for their lyrics the exact words of the U.S. Secretary of Defense. Written by San Francisco composer Bryant Kong, the songs are based on direct quotes from Rumsfeld’s Pentagon briefings and other public statements. These texts were arranged into poems by columnist Hart Seely and published in a popular Simon & Schuster book in 2003.

The album, The Poetry of Donald Rumsfeld and Other Fresh American Art Songs, features classically trained artists Elender Wall, soprano, and Kong, on piano, in their recording debut. The CD is being released February 26 by Stuffed Penguin Music, a new record label devoted to innovative classical music. CD release concerts will take place on March 13 in San Francisco and March 28 in Los Angeles.
